哈希游戏开发者是谁呀?探秘游戏开发中的哈希技术哈希游戏开发者是谁呀

哈希游戏开发者是谁呀?探秘游戏开发中的哈希技术哈希游戏开发者是谁呀,

本文目录导读:

  1. 哈希游戏:从概念到应用
  2. 哈希游戏开发者:需要具备的技能
  3. 哈希游戏开发者:案例分析
  4. 哈希游戏开发者:未来趋势

在游戏开发的领域中,技术与创意的结合往往能创造出令人惊叹的作品,而今天,我们要探讨的并不是传统的编程或设计,而是近年来逐渐在游戏开发中广泛应用的——哈希技术,哈希技术,听起来像是一个复杂的数学概念,但在游戏开发中,它却成为了一种强大的工具,被开发者用来创造更多可能。

哈希游戏:从概念到应用

哈希技术,全称是哈希函数,是一种将任意长度的输入转换为固定长度字符串的过程,在计算机科学中,哈希函数被广泛用于数据存储、数据检索、密码学等领域,而在游戏开发中,哈希技术则被用来生成随机但可重复的内容,比如游戏关卡、角色、物品等。

1 哈希函数的基本原理

哈希函数的核心思想是将输入数据(比如数字、字符串)经过一系列数学运算后,得到一个固定长度的输出,这个输出被称为哈希值或哈希码,哈希函数的一个重要特性是,相同的输入总是会得到相同的哈希值,而不同的输入则会得到不同的哈希值(这在实际应用中是理想状态,实际中可能会有哈希碰撞的情况)。

2 哈希函数在游戏中的应用

在游戏开发中,哈希函数被用来生成随机但可重复的内容,游戏开发者可以使用哈希函数来生成游戏关卡的地形,生成角色的面部表情,甚至生成随机的事件,这种随机性让游戏更加有趣,而可重复性则保证了游戏的公平性。

哈希游戏开发者:需要具备的技能

与传统的游戏开发不同,使用哈希技术进行游戏开发需要开发者具备更多的技能,以下是一些哈希游戏开发者需要具备的技能:

1 算法与编程能力

哈希函数是一种复杂的算法,哈希游戏开发者需要具备扎实的算法与编程能力,他们需要理解哈希函数的工作原理,以及如何在代码中实现这些函数。

2 创意与想象力

哈希函数的输出是随机的,哈希游戏开发者需要具备很强的创意与想象力,他们需要将这些随机的输出转化为有趣的游戏内容,这需要他们具备很强的创意能力。

3 数学基础

哈希函数是一种数学工具,哈希游戏开发者需要具备扎实的数学基础,他们需要理解哈希函数的数学原理,以及如何在代码中实现这些原理。

哈希游戏开发者:案例分析

为了更好地理解哈希游戏开发者的工作,我们来看几个实际的案例。

1 Minecraft中的哈希技术

Minecraft是一款非常著名的游戏,它使用哈希技术来生成游戏世界,在Minecraft中,游戏世界是由无数的方块组成的,每个方块的类型和颜色都是由哈希函数决定的,开发者可以使用哈希函数来生成随机的地形,生成随机的生物,甚至生成随机的事件。

2 GTA中的哈希技术

在《Grand Theft Auto》系列游戏中,哈希技术也被广泛使用,游戏中的随机事件生成,如交通流量、天气变化等,都是通过哈希函数来实现的,游戏中的 NPC 行为也是通过哈希函数来控制的。

3 滚石游戏中的哈希技术

滚石是一款非常受欢迎的独立游戏,它使用哈希技术来生成游戏关卡,在滚石中,游戏关卡是由哈希函数生成的,每个关卡都是随机的,但却是可重复的,这种随机性让游戏更加有趣,而可重复性则保证了游戏的公平性。

哈希游戏开发者:未来趋势

随着哈希技术在游戏开发中的广泛应用,未来的游戏开发将更加依赖哈希技术,以下是一些未来趋势:

1 AI与哈希技术的结合

随着人工智能技术的发展,哈希技术与 AI 的结合将成为一种趋势,未来的游戏中,AI 可能会使用哈希技术来生成游戏内容,甚至控制游戏中的 NPC 行为。

2 多元化的哈希工具

哈希函数已经被广泛使用,但未来的游戏开发可能会有更多的哈希工具出现,这些工具可能会更加多样化,满足不同游戏开发的需求。

3 哈希游戏的普及

随着哈希技术的普及,未来的游戏开发可能会更加多样化,更多的游戏可能会使用哈希技术,从而让哈希技术成为游戏开发的必备工具。

哈希游戏开发者,听起来像是一个复杂的技术,但实际上,它是一种简单而强大的工具,通过哈希函数,游戏开发者可以生成随机但可重复的内容,从而让游戏更加有趣,未来的游戏开发,将会更加依赖哈希技术,而哈希游戏开发者也将成为游戏开发的中流砥柱。

哈希游戏开发者是谁呀?探秘游戏开发中的哈希技术哈希游戏开发者是谁呀,

发表评论